Welcome to Port of Melbourne, CMA CGM Baalbeck - the first LNG-powered container ship to Australia. The 8,000 TEU dual-fuel vessel, which sailed from Southeast Asia, called @PatrickTerminal on Tuesday, onward to Sydney, Adelaide and Fremantle. We congratulate ANL @cmacgm for this significant step towards decarbonisation, and we are dedicated to progressing work with industry to achieve cleaner, more sustainable shipping. #lng #sustainability #alternativefuel

We are proud to welcome the BBG Singapore, the largest vessel to load a combination of lentils and chickpeas at Port of Melbourne. The pulses began their journey along Australia’s East coast states, where they are cultivated by expert growers, before making their way to Port of Melbourne's Appleton Dock via road and rail. The BBG Singapore was in port for several days before departing Melbourne, and is expected to arrive in India early February. Port of Melbourne is delighted to work with @WeAreLDC in exporting quality Australian produce to the world. #trade #shipping #agriculturalexports

The warmer months are here; and the snakes are out! 🐍 It's important for everyone working and visiting the port to be aware of the potential hazards posed by snakes. Safety is a priority in all areas around the port, and we encourage you to be especially mindful of the possibility of a snake encounters around gardens and grass areas, or any place that provides a dark, warm refuge for a snake. If you spot a snake, keep your distance – do not attempt to kill or capture it. Instead, contact PoM maintenance at 1300 857 662. If bitten, remain calm, alert someone, and seek medical attention by calling 000. Apply First Aid by immobilizing the affected limb with a pressure bandage.
